The Account Mapping dialog box specifies information about the account name and password to use when running jobs.

An account mapping entry comprises two parts: the user information to map (the Map From Account field), and the account to whom that user maps (the Map To Account information). Account mapping entries are displayed in the Mapped Accounts list box in the order that the server will search for them. To perform account mapping, the server tries to match the job owner with an account mapping entry using the following order:

  1. The server first tries to find an exact match, matching the job owner's domain or computer name and user name with the "from" user in the account mapping entries.

  2. If the server cannot find an exact match, the server then searches the account mapping entries using the job owner's domain or computer name, with "*" (meaning any user) as the user name.

  3. If no match is found, the server then searches the account mapping entries using "*" (meaning any domain or computer) as the domain name, with the job owner's user name.

  4. Finally, if a match still has not been found, a search is done using "*" as the domain name and "*" as the user name.

The first time you select the Add, Remove, Remove All or Set Password buttons, Batch Manager displays a warning that the selected action will take place immediately. Batch Manager prompts you to confirm before continuing.

The Account Mapping dialog box contains the following fields and commands:

Map From Account

The user information to map.

Map To Account

The account to whom that user maps.

The Domain Controller box displays the primary domain controller name by default. You can enter a different domain controller if needed.

Add

Adds the account mapping entry specified by the Map To Account and Map From Account information to the Mapped Accounts list box. If this is the first time the Map From Account has been added, the Enter Password dialog box displays so you can set the password for the Map From Account user.

Remove

Removes the selected account mapping entry from the Mapped Accounts list box.

Remove All

Removes all the account mapping entries from the Mapped Accounts list box.

Set Password

Displays the Enter Password dialog box, allowing you to set the password for the user listed in the Map From Account field. You can use this button when the password of that user has changed or was entered incorrectly. Passwords are limited to 32 characters.

When a password for a user is keyed into the Enter Password dialog boxes, the value of the Password and Confirm Password fields must match.
